Output edbf6d84866c61dd0433123f5eb0dc9545388318ecc903dfab15a9d9a14d2196:0

value
39434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18240ffbd78462d6e8f456cd4ddbbc9b69296aa6 OP_EQUAL
address
MA6oehL4KhgdhXtd6Mxe795Fdf8bvHHYJA
transaction
edbf6d84866c61dd0433123f5eb0dc9545388318ecc903dfab15a9d9a14d2196
spent
true